подскажите где я ошибся с rewrite

vit slipchenko vvs at vs.kiev.ua
Fri Dec 28 00:27:31 MSK 2007


Alex Vorona пишет:
> vit slipchenko пишет:
>> Добрый день.
>> очень хочу перевести cms subdreamer & vbulletin на nginx
>>
>> .htaccess
>> Options All -Indexes
>> Options +FollowSymLinks
>> RewriteEngine On
>> RewriteBase /
>>
>> RewriteCond %{REQUEST_FILENAME} !-f
>> RewriteCond %{REQUEST_FILENAME} !-d
>> RewriteRule ^(.*) index.php
>>
>> пишу ввиде:
>> if (!-f $request_filename)
> а если if (!-e $request_filename)
пробовал и так .... не работает :(
как же его победить?!
        location / {
           root   /usr/local/www/data/sab;
           index  index.php;
         if (!-f $request_filename)
         {
           rewrite ^(.*)$ /index.php last;
#          break;
         }
        if (!-d $request_filename)
         {
           rewrite ^(.*)$ /index.php last;
#          break;
         }


        }


>> {
>> rewrite ^(.*)$ /index.php ;
>> }
>>
>> и добавляю в location / {
>>
>> ЧПУ не работает. не подскажете где я ошибся?!
>>
>> вынос в Server не помогет.
>>
>>
>
>


-- 
Regards, Vit 

/* mailto:vvs at vs.kiev.ua       */
/* VS574-UANIC                 */
/* ICQ 777874                  */
/* MSN: vvs at vs.kiev.ua         */
/* Skype ID: lazy-seal         */
/* Jabber: lazy-seal at jabber.ru */




More information about the nginx-ru mailing list